Top 10 Personal Data Security Tips Everyone Should Know

-

Image Courtesy: Pexels

In an increasingly digital world, protecting your personal information has never been more important. With cyberattacks, data breaches, and identity theft on the rise, personal data security should be a top priority for everyone.

Whether you’re shopping online, working remotely, or using social media, your data is constantly at risk. Here are 10 essential tips to help safeguard your personal information and keep your digital life secure.

Use Strong and Unique Passwords

    Weak passwords are the easiest way for hackers to gain access to your accounts. Always create strong, unique passwords that combine letters, numbers, and special characters. Avoid reusing the same password across multiple accounts.

    Enable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A)

      Multi-factor authentication adds an extra layer of protection. Even if your password is compromised, MFA ensures that cybercriminals cannot access your accounts without a second verification step.

      Keep Your Software Updated

        Outdated software is vulnerable to security exploits. Regularly update your operating system, apps, and antivirus software to patch potential security holes and strengthen personal data security.

        Beware of Phishing Scams

          Cybercriminals often trick users into sharing sensitive data through fraudulent emails, texts, or websites. Always double-check links and sender details before clicking or providing personal information.

          Secure Your Wi-Fi Network

            An unsecured Wi-Fi network makes it easy for hackers to intercept your data. Protect your home network with a strong password and encryption settings to prevent unauthorized access.

            Use a VPN on Public Networks

              When connecting to public Wi-Fi, use a Virtual Private Network (VPN). This encrypts your internet traffic, making it harder for cybercriminals to spy on your online activities.

              Monitor Your Accounts Regularly

                Check your bank accounts, credit reports, and online profiles frequently for suspicious activity. Early detection can help you respond quickly to potential threats.

                Limit Personal Information Online

                  Be mindful of what you share on social media. Posting too much personal data, such as your birthday, location, or workplace, can make it easier for hackers to steal your identity.

                  Back Up Your Data

                    Regularly back up important files to secure cloud storage or an external drive. This ensures you don’t lose valuable information in case of a cyberattack or system failure.

                    Educate Yourself About Cybersecurity

                      Staying informed is one of the best defenses. Read about new threats, tools, and best practices to strengthen your personal data security and stay one step ahead of cybercriminals.

                      Conclusion

                      Protecting your data doesn’t have to be complicated. By following these 10 tips, you can take control of your online safety and significantly reduce the risk of cyberattacks. Remember, personal data security is not just a one-time effort—it’s an ongoing practice.
